Открытие портов на роутере Xiaomi: полный гайд для начинающих и продвинутых пользователей

Открытие портов на роутере Xiaomi — задача, с которой сталкиваются владельцы умных домов, геймеры, администраторы IP-камер и те, кто разворачивает домашние серверы. Несмотря на кажущуюся сложность, процедура проброса портов (port forwarding) на устройствах Mi Router 4/4A/5/AX занимает не более 10 минут, если знать нюансы прошивки MiWiFi. Главная проблема большинства пользователей — непонимание, какой именно порт открывать (TCP, UDP или оба) и как правильно привязать его к локальному IP-устройства.

В этой статье мы разберём не только базовые шаги настройки, но и типичные ошибки: почему порт может не открываться даже после правильной конфигурации, как проверить результат с помощью telnet или онлайн-сервисов, и что делать, если ваш провайдер блокирует входящие соединения. Отдельное внимание уделим альтернативным методам — DMZ и UPnP, которые иногда оказываются проще классического проброса.

Подготовка к открытию портов: что нужно знать заранее

Прежде чем приступать к настройке роутера, убедитесь, что вы понимаете три ключевых момента:

  • 🔌 Локальный IP устройства — должен быть статичным (закреплённым в DHCP). Если IP меняется при каждом подключении, проброс порта перестанет работать.
  • 🌐 Внешний IP вашей сети — должен быть "белым" (не серым, как у большинства провайдеров). Проверить это можно на сайте 2ip.ru.
  • 🔒 Порт, который вы открываете — не должен конфликтовать с другими службами (например, порт 80 часто занят веб-сервером роутера).

Если ваш провайдер использует CGNAT (общий внешний IP для нескольких абонентов), открыть порты стандартным способом не получится. В этом случае потребуется:

  1. Купить у провайдера выделенный IP-адрес (платно, ~100-300₽/месяц).
  2. Использовать сервисы вроде Ngrok или Cloudflare Tunnel для обхода ограничений.
📊 Какой роутер Xiaomi у вас?
Mi Router 4A
Mi Router 4
Mi Router 5
Mi Router AX
Другой

Шаг 1: Вход в панель управления роутером Xiaomi

Чтобы начать настройку, подключитесь к сети роутера и откройте браузер. В адресной строке введите один из следующих адресов:

  • 192.168.31.1 — стандартный IP для большинства моделей Xiaomi.
  • miwifi.com — альтернативный адрес (работает, если DNS не сбился).

Если страница не открывается:

⚠️ Внимание: Убедитесь, что вы подключены именно к сети роутера Xiaomi, а не к повторятелю или Mesh-системе. Также проверьте, не сбились ли настройки сети после сброса устройства.

После ввода адреса вас встретит окно авторизации. По умолчанию логин и пароль:

  • Логин: admin
  • Пароль: admin или пароль от Wi-Fi (зависит от прошивки).
Что делать, если не получается войти?

Если вы забыли пароль, сбросьте роутер до заводских настроек, удерживая кнопку Reset 10-15 секунд. После сброса данные для входа вернутся к стандартным (admin/admin).

Шаг 2: Настройка статического IP для устройства

Проброс портов работает только на фиксированный локальный IP. Если ваше устройство (камера, сервер, игровая консоль) получает IP автоматически через DHCP, порт может "отвалиться" после перезагрузки роутера. Чтобы этого избежать, закрепите IP в настройках.

Инструкция:

  1. Перейдите в Настройки → Локальная сеть → DHCP.
  2. Найдите раздел "Привязка IP и MAC" (или Static DHCP в английской прошивке).
  3. Нажмите Добавить и введите:
    • MAC-адрес устройства (можно найти в его настройках или в списке подключённых клиентов роутера).
    • Желаемый IP (например, 192.168.31.100).
  • Сохраните настройки и перезагрузите роутер.
  • Убедиться, что устройство подключено к роутеру|Записать MAC-адрес устройства|Выбрать свободный IP в диапазоне 192.168.31.2–192.168.31.254|Проверить, что выделенный IP не конфликтует с другими устройствами-->

    Шаг 3: Проброс порта (Port Forwarding)

    Теперь переходим к основному этапу. В панели управления роутера:

    1. Откройте Настройки → Переадресация → Проброс портов (или Advanced → NAT Forwarding → Port Forwarding в прошивке на английском).
    2. Нажмите Добавить правило и заполните поля:
      Поле Значение Пример
      Имя правила Произвольное название (например, "Камера") Minecraft Server
      Протокол TCP, UDP или оба (зависит от требований приложения) TCP/UDP
      Внешний порт Порт, который будет открыт "наружу" 25565
      Внутренний порт Порт на локальном устройстве (часто совпадает с внешним) 25565
      Внутренний IP Локальный IP устройства (тот, что мы закрепили ранее) 192.168.31.100
    3. Сохраните правило и примените настройки.

    Критическая деталь: если вы открываете порт для игрового сервера (например, Minecraft), убедитесь, что в настройках сервера указан тот же порт, что и в правиле проброса. Например, если в server.properties прописан server-port=25565, а в роутере вы открыли 25566, подключиться не получится.

    Шаг 4: Проверка открытого порта

    После настройки обязательно проверьте, действительно ли порт открыт. Сделать это можно несколькими способами:

    • 🌍 Онлайн-сервисы: 2ip.ru/check-port или YouGetSignal. Введите ваш внешний IP и номер порта.
    • 💻 Команда telnet: На другом устройстве в сети выполните:
      telnet [ваш_внешний_IP] [порт]

      Если соединение устанавливается — порт открыт.

    • 🎮 Тест в игре/приложении: Попробуйте подключиться к серверу с внешнего устройства (например, с телефона через мобильный интернет).
    ⚠️ Внимание: Если порт не открывается, проверьте:
    • Не блокирует ли его брандмауэр на целевом устройстве (отключите его временно для теста).
    • Не конфликтует ли порт с другими службами (например, 80 часто занят веб-интерфейсом роутера).
    • Не использует ли провайдер CGNAT (в этом случае внешний IP будет совпадать с IP других абонентов).

    Альтернативные методы: DMZ и UPnP

    Если проброс портов не работает или требуется открыть много портов (например, для P2P-сетей), рассмотрите альтернативы:

    1. DMZ (Демилитаризованная зона)

    DMZ перенаправляет все внешние порты на одно устройство в локальной сети. Это удобно, но небезопасно — устройство становится уязвимым для атак. Используйте только если уверены в его защите (обновлённый антивирус, отключённые ненужные службы).

    Как настроить:

    1. Перейдите в Настройки → Переадресация → DMZ.
    2. Включите функцию и укажите локальный IP устройства.
    3. Сохраните настройки.

    2. UPnP (Universal Plug and Play)

    UPnP позволяет устройствам автоматически открывать порты без ручной настройки. Удобно для игр (например, Call of Duty или GTA Online), но может создавать бреши в безопасности.

    Как включить:

    1. Перейдите в Настройки → Переадресация → UPnP.
    2. Активируйте функцию и сохраните изменения.

    Типичные ошибки и их решения

    Даже после правильной настройки порт может не открываться. Рассмотрим самые распространённые причины:

    Проблема Причина Решение
    Порт не открывается, хотя правило создано Провайдер блокирует входящие соединения (CGNAT) Купить выделенный IP или использовать Ngrok
    Порт открыт, но соединение не устанавливается Брандмауэр на целевом устройстве блокирует порт Отключить брандмауэр временно или добавить исключение
    Правило проброса исчезает после перезагрузки Прошивка роутера сбросилась или правило не сохранено Обновить прошивку или создать правило заново
    Нельзя сохранить правило (кнопка неактивна) Некорректно заполнены поля (например, IP вне диапазона) Проверить введённые данные на ошибки

    Если вы используете Mi Router AX6000 или другие модели с прошивкой MiWiFi ROM, обратите внимание на баг: иногда правила проброса не применяются, пока не будет выполнена перезагрузка роутера через веб-интерфейс (а не через кнопку на корпусе).

    FAQ: Частые вопросы по открытию портов на Xiaomi

    Можно ли открыть порт для доступа к роутеру из интернета?

    Технически да, но это крайне небезопасно. Открытие порта 80 или 443 для удалённого управления роутером делает его уязвимым для взлома. Вместо этого используйте:

    • VPN-сервер на роутере (если поддерживается прошивкой).
    • Облачный доступ через приложение Mi WiFi (требует аккаунт Xiaomi).
    Как открыть порт для IP-камеры?

    Для большинства камер (например, Xiaomi Mi Home Camera) требуется открыть:

    • Порт 80 (HTTP) или 443 (HTTPS) для веб-доступа.
    • Порт 554 (RTSP) для потокового видео.
    • Порт 1935 для RTMP (если камера транслирует на YouTube).

    Не забудьте закрепить IP камеры в настройках DHCP!

    Почему после проброса порта игра всё равно не видна в сети?

    Причины могут быть следующими:

    1. Игра использует не тот порт, который вы открыли (проверьте документацию игры).
    2. На ПК с игрой включён брандмауэр Windows или антивирус (добавьте исключение для игры).
    3. Провайдер блокирует протокол UDP (попробуйте открыть оба протокола — TCP и UDP).

    Для Minecraft также проверьте файл server.properties — параметр online-mode должен быть false, если вы используете пиратскую версию.

    Как закрыть открытый порт?

    Чтобы удалить правило проброса:

    1. Перейдите в Настройки → Переадресация → Проброс портов.
    2. Найдите нужное правило в списке и нажмите Удалить.
    3. Сохраните настройки и перезагрузите роутер.

    Если порт всё равно остаётся открытым, проверьте, не включена ли функция UPnP — она могла автоматически создать правило.

    Можно ли открыть порт на роутере Xiaomi через мобильное приложение?

    В официальном приложении Mi WiFi функция проброса портов отсутствует. Настройка возможна только через веб-интерфейс (192.168.31.1). Однако в некоторых прошивках (например, Padavan) появляется расширенный функционал, включая управление портами из приложения.